Commit Graph

144 Commits (a739d5a9e5175ae2370b4f04d5d3e2217e6031be)

Author SHA1 Message Date
Colin Lee 917399d897
For #2436: TransactionTooLargeException saving many tabs (#2453) 5 years ago
Colin Lee 155353f0ee
For #2449: App crashes when switching themes (#2450) 5 years ago
Emily Kager 4070941657 No issue: Refactor dialogs to use nav graph 5 years ago
Colin Lee cfccb997fd For #1909: Tabs disappear intermittently (#2426) 5 years ago
Colin Lee ccbc14a71f For #1994: Re-architect state handling code (#2382) 5 years ago
Sawyer Blatz d64f5a2064
For #2205: Modifies styling of collections and tabs (#2328)
* For #2205: Modifies styling of collections and tabs

* Change bounding box
5 years ago
Emily Kager eb4e159101 For #2329 , For #2332: Invoke pending delete session job on navigate (#2333) 5 years ago
Emily Kager 37bae3bb38 For #2289 - Null out pending job on undo (#2303) 5 years ago
Sawyer Blatz 7d577e5953
For #2205: Adds collections view to home fragment (#2249)
* For #1574: Adds collections to home view

* Adds colored icons and expansion

* Adds state change

* Adds more styling

* Adds ItsNotBrokenSnacks

* Adds chevron

* Improves styling of swipe to delete and adds delete action

* Fix nits

* Try to add real saving
5 years ago
Emily Kager 0000d6a782 For #2277 - Clean up threading for session control with undo (#2281) 5 years ago
Emily Kager e5e448ac8f For #1694 - Show Snackbar with Undo When Tab is Closed (#2246) 5 years ago
Emily Kager 73de0cd2e8 Closes #2239 - emit session changes in onstart (#2240) 5 years ago
Emily Kager 8fd937669b Closes #2182 - Do not invoke sessionmanager callbacks (#2236) 5 years ago
Emily Kager 2953b54a84 For #1573 - Polish Collections UI Component (#2212)
* Adds Keyboard resuming, Snackbar verification, layout edits to collections

Adds Keyboard resuming, Snackbar verification, layout edits to collections

* Adds new strings for collections/tabs management

* Adds constraintsets, hides checkboxes, adds scrim

* Update strings to plurals
5 years ago
Will Hawkins 0bcff089d6 Feature #2088: Async load the default search engine icon at startup (#2113) 5 years ago
Sawyer Blatz 70486039c0 Closes #2147: Refactors usage of openToBrowserAndLoad 5 years ago
Emily Kager 0e44921e08 For #1573 - Update tabs header menu (#2141) 5 years ago
Emily Kager 1041500869 For #1573 - Long pressing tab selects that tab in save collections 5 years ago
Sawyer Blatz 46924544b6 For #1975 & #1627: Refactors getSessionById in BrowserFragment 6 years ago
Jeff Boek d39c15402e For #1843 - Adds a better theme for the creation fragment 6 years ago
Jeff Boek ba90b58d32 For #1843 - Displays tabs on the tab selection screen 6 years ago
Jeff Boek 63574cc359 For #1843 - Adds a create collections fragment and navigates to it 6 years ago
Emily Kager df6230182c Closes #469 - Changes Library String 6 years ago
Sawyer Blatz e2198f19ad
Fixes #1868: Corrects private browsing myths link (#1930) 6 years ago
Harsh Shandilya d0fb11a946 TabViewHolder: Remove unused parameter
Signed-off-by: Harsh Shandilya <msfjarvis@gmail.com>
6 years ago
Harsh Shandilya 753487b277 TabViewHolder: Remove useless lateinit
Fixes build-time warning: fenix/app/src/main/java/org/mozilla/fenix/home/sessioncontrol/viewholders/TabViewHolder.kt: (45, 13): Lateinit is unnecessary: definitely initialized in constructors

Signed-off-by: Harsh Shandilya <msfjarvis@gmail.com>
6 years ago
Emily Kager 534d88f629 Closes #1894 - Fixes Help Page Navigation 6 years ago
Jeff Boek ba690fde8e
Fixes tab sizing (#1906) 6 years ago
Jeff Boek f19a773ab9
Merge pull request #1842 from boek/i1840-collections_featureflag
For #1840 - Adds a save tab group button and puts it behind a feature  flag
6 years ago
Jeff Boek 4ea54252b0 For #1830 - Adds the ability to share a tab 6 years ago
Jeff Boek 774c5c0e0c For #1830 - Updates the tab visual style 6 years ago
Jeff Boek 146492bd59 Fixes #1828 - Adds an empty tab state 6 years ago
Sawyer Blatz 0f367a018a For #724: Corrects colors for all themes 6 years ago
Colin Lee deb7c2d18c Fix #1770: Share icon from quick action bar poorly rasterized 6 years ago
ekager d1c2ed2052 Closes #1803: remove text for swipe delete 6 years ago
Jeff Boek 5ca9040702 For #1696 - Removes sessions from session control 6 years ago
Jeff Boek 6183e82264 For #1696 - Removes sessions from the bottomsheetfragment 6 years ago
Sawyer Blatz 29832c5e84 For #724: Consolidates colors 6 years ago
Colin Lee bc1b7e0b43 For #1539: Add bookmark multi-select features 6 years ago
Emily Kager 2a19917619 For #538 - Reverse tabs in list 6 years ago
Emily Kager 659386bd5e For #176 - Start swipe to close gesture 6 years ago
Jeff Boek e98db8bfb8 For #1430 - Adds a changelog entry 6 years ago
Jeff Boek 5acd386ecd For #1430 - Handle more text in a more graceful way 6 years ago
Jeff Boek b306bc502a For #1430 - Adjust snackbar colors for darkmode 6 years ago
Sawyer Blatz d402707531
Closes #1420: Moves tab preview to top of page (#1462) 6 years ago
Jeff Boek 9434f01b42 Fixes #1204 - Fixes the home screen animation 6 years ago
Jeff Boek 8f6dca99dc For #1456 - Fixes missing delete button 6 years ago
Jeff Boek d346613733 Adds missing licenses 6 years ago
Jeff Boek e34d163034 Combines the Tab and Session component 6 years ago
Jeff Boek 4a385068e0 Updates ConstraintLayout to alpha4 6 years ago